Patriots Slater Suffers Injury in Win Over 49ers

🕑 Read Time: 1 minutes

While the Patriots are likely happy to be on the right end of their 30-17 win over San Francisco, unfortunately it came at a cost.

Special teams captain Matthew Slater left Sunday’s game with an apparent foot injury and despite efforts to tape him back up after he came out, he wasn’t able to return and was downgraded to “Out” for the remainder of the contest.

According to reports after the game, he was spotted in a walking boot, which is obviously concerning.

Patriots head coach Bill Belichick declined to give any updates after the game on Slater’s status, which as everyone knows, is normal.  But for now it appears that his status will be in question heading into next Sunday’s showdown when New England travels to MetLife Stadium to take on the Jets.
